Henson Storage Facility

The Henson Storage facility consists of 13,500 square feet of radiant heat with 2 boilers and includes a climate control room for storage of heirlooms.



The basement radiant distribution consists of 8,000 feet of PEX tubing attached to wire mesh.


The main floor of the building consists of concrete planking with a 2” over-pour of concrete. The tubing was installed in a track system that was fixed to the concrete planking below.


The concrete was poured after the building shell was complete. A crane pump was used to pump the concrete into the building.


The boiler system consists of two Buderus boilers which are staged with boiler temperature reset. The dual boiler system provides greater system efficiency as well as redundancy.


The control panel (fabricated in our shop) provides 4 zones of radiant floor heat, domestic hot water, and additional heat to the air-handling system. There are also controls to activate a central fan for nighttime cooling in the summer.
